What is Passive Income?

Passive income is defined as earnings derived from a rental property, limited partnership, or another enterprise in which a person is not actively involved. As with any income stream, there are advantages and disadvantages to generating passive income.

The key advantage of passive income is that it can provide a steady source of revenue without the need for active involvement. This can free up your time to pursue other opportunities or simply enjoy a relaxed lifestyle.

However, there are some drawbacks to consider as well. For instance, you will not have as much control over the enterprise generating your passive income, so there is more risk involved. Additionally, it can take time to build up a significant enough passive income stream to support your desired lifestyle.

The Different Types of Passive Income

There are many different types of passive income, but the most common are rental income, business income, and interest income.

Rental Income: Rental income is money you receive from renting out property, such as a house, apartment, or office space. This type of passive income is often considered to be one of the most stable and reliable, as it is not subject to the ups and downs of the stock market or other investing strategies.

Business Income: Business income is generated through owning and operating a business. This can include online businesses, brick-and-mortar stores, franchises, or any other type of business venture. While business income can be more volatile than other types of passive income, it can also be more lucrative if the business is successful.

Interest Income: Interest income is earned by investing money in interest-bearing accounts, such as savings accounts, certificates of deposit (CDs), or bonds. This type of passive income is often considered to be one of the safest options as there is little risk involved. The returns on these investments are typically lower than other types of investments, but they can provide a steady stream of income.

Pros and Cons of Generating Passive Income

There are many different ways to generate passive income, and each has its own set of pros and cons. Here are a few of the most common methods:

1. Rental Property Income: Pro – can provide a steady stream of income; Con – requires a significant upfront investment;

2. Dividend Income: Pro – can provide tax-free income; Con – dividends can be volatile and unpredictable;

3. Interest Income: Pro – relatively low risk; Con – interest rates can fluctuate, impacting earnings;

4. Royalty Income: Pro – can be generated without any active effort on your part; Con – earnings can be unpredictable and lumpy.

Which method is best for you will depend on your individual circumstances and goals. However, all of these methods have the potential to create wealth through passive income.
